Form Guide & Team Overview
QPR
QPR have shown resilience in their recent performances, securing three wins out of their last five games. Their home form has been particularly strong, with victories against Birmingham and West Brom, which should give them confidence going into this match. However, their away losses to Middlesbrough and Norwich indicate areas where they need to improve, especially in defending against strong attacks.
Recent Championship Results:
- Loss: 1-3 vs Middlesbrough (A)
- Win: 2-1 vs Birmingham (H)
- Win: 3-1 vs West Brom (H)
- Loss: 1-3 vs Norwich (A)
- Win: 1-0 vs Blackburn (A)
Leicester
Leicester's recent form has been inconsistent, with two wins, one draw, and two losses in their last five games. Their home win against Ipswich was impressive, but their away performances against Bristol City, Derby, Sheffield Utd, and Southampton have been less convincing. This suggests that Leicester might struggle to maintain their performance level away from home, which could impact their approach against QPR.
Recent Championship Results:
- Win: 3-1 vs Ipswich (H)
- Draw: 2-2 vs Bristol City (A)
- Win: 3-1 vs Derby (A)
- Loss: 2-3 vs Sheffield Utd (H)
- Loss: 0-3 vs Southampton (A)
Head-to-Head Record
The head-to-head record between QPR and Leicester shows a competitive history, with Leicester claiming victory in three of the last five encounters. The most recent encounter in the FA Cup saw Leicester triumph 6-2, but QPR have managed to secure victories and draws in previous meetings. This suggests that while Leicester have the upper hand, QPR are capable of causing upsets.
